We have a 92 Ford F-250 with Automatic OD transmission -- and they had a
terrible reputation for not lasting well. After 70K or so it was slipping
so badly I could hardly drive it and it leaked so much it was hardly worth
fixing. With little to loose I put in some of the "swell the seals" snake
oil AND some of the "stop the slipping" snake oil. It stopped both leaking
and slipping. It lasted to 105K and started slipping again. The snake oil
did not work that time. We tow an 8000 lbs trailer regularly so I was not
unhappy with the result.

>Any of these "fixes" are an episode of "snake oil" which may cause more
>damage than good. Some of these fixes contain brake fluid which swells the
>seals. But they could cause even more damage buy swelling the other seals
>in the transmission.
>I've seen this stuff before under various brand names, 50 cents worth of
>chemical sold for $6 and up. I've never heard of any of it any good.
>I would bite the bullet and fix the seal, just my opinion.

>I have a 93 Explorer with a front transmission seal leak. It will cost
>$500 or a weekend on my back to fix.
>
>Has anyone had good experience with auto transmission additives that claim
>to swell seals and stop leaks such as this?
>
>The truck has 115,000 miles and a V6. The PO appears to have treated it
>gently and the transmission functions well.
